When it comes to who made which gun I always like to compare Unreal weapons with their counterparts from Unreal Tournament where all weapons are human-made, sometimes probably by reverse engineering or recreating some of the SkaarJ weapons that were recovered at some point.
For example the UT BioRifle was most likely created based on the one recovered from NaPali at some point, the desing of Unreal one compared to it's Human counterpart is very alien.
Eightball - Definitely not human compared to it's counterpart from UT, not human-style at all [But when you think about QuadShot (Let's ignore the fact it never made it to final game for one second) on the other hand which is definitely human seeing as it uses shells but also has rotating barrels...].
AutoMag - Human 100%, why else would we find it on so many dead humans and even find some Ammo for it in VRikers? Enforcer from UT is most likely an upgrade.
Minigun - In unreal it was most likely a SkaarJ experiment to create a weapon that uses ammunition which Skaarj probably had a metric f***ton stolen from cargo of some human ship. And since they did, they might as well tried to find a way to use it. UT Minigun does not even remotely look like Unreal Minigun and UT one mmsut be human made.
Razorjack - Obviously SkaarJ tech and most likely the weapon that gave some engineer the idea for Ripper.
Rifle - When compared to UT's human Sniper Rifles, the fact it uses huge ass ammo and has those spikes... It is likely it was another SkaarJ experiment made possible by analyzing how does that Automag shoots those tiny thingies.
ASMD - Human, like someone said it has human text on it, Shock Rifle probably is ASMD v2
Flak Cannon - Very crude desing, doesn't look to be made by any race on interstellar travel teachnological advancement level, UT counterpart is much smoother in design, looks advanced. Might be SkaarJ but not likely, could be stolen by SkaarJ from some other species they raided at some point in the past. I don't know.
